Onto the football and the Premier League title race is going to the last game of the season. AC Me Rollin have lead the way all season but they go face to face with Cats On Tour in the final game, Cats just 2 points behind. Both teams won last night, Cats beating Skinners 4-2 while AC defeated Skindogs 5-2. That gives AC a +4 goal difference advantage too however Cats have scored 2 more goals so a 2 goal win for Cats over AC next week will bring home the title. Good luck to both teams. In other results The General jumped out of the relegation zone with a 8-4 win over relegated Workrate while Mitch Ball recorded another 5 goals to help Pheasant Pluckers up to third with a 13-6 win over Mac's.

The drama continues in Div 1 as all 4 matches ended in either a draw or a one goal margin win. Crossley and Special Olympiakos faced each other in a top of the table clash and handed the advantage back to Scottswood with the game ending 2-2. Scottsword didn't have it easy though but are now top of the table on goal difference as they won 4-3 against The Sniffers. Only one point separate's the top 3 now with Crossley playing Scottswood next week. 4th place Gylfi Pleasures face Olympiakos next week so have a massive say in where the title goes although they went down 4-3 last night to Woodbleak. Finally well done to Dirt Washers who picked up their first win of the season with a 5-4 victory over Get Your Scally Out FC.
